Eaves & Overhangs
Protected areas under roof eaves, porch ceilings, and building overhangs.
Medium PriorityWhy Pests Are Found Here
Paper wasps and mud daubers build exposed nests on protected horizontal and vertical surfaces. Sheltered from rain, close to building for hunting prey.
Inspection Tips
Inspect all protected horizontal surfaces, check corners where beams meet, look for paper or mud nests, examine in early morning or evening.
